Abstract
A method is disclosed for reading license plate numbers in a road network, comprising: recording an image of a license plate number at a first location, OCR-reading a license plate character string in the image, and storing an OCR data set in a database; recording an image of a license plate number at a second location, OCR-reading a license plate number character string in the image, and generating a current OCR data set; and, if a confidence measure of the current OCR data set falls below a first minimum confidence value, selecting a stored OCR data set with a license plate number image having a similarity exceeding a minimum similarity value and/or having the greatest similarity to the license plate number image of the current OCR data set, and using the selected OCR data set for improving the license plate number character string of the current OCR data set.
